I noticed that the c-style-alist default definition for "python" does not
follow the style recommendations of PEP7[#], w.r.t. `c-basic-offset' and
`indent-tabs-mode'.

In my .emacs.d I thus added something like

    (defconst python-c-style
      '("python"
        (indent-tabs-mode . nil)
        (c-basic-offset . 4))
      "Rectified CPython style")

    (c-add-style "python3" python-c-style)

to adjust those settings, activating that style in a .dir-locals.el file in
the root directory of my CPython sources checkout.

While that is of course easy enough, I wonder whether the default settings
should be "fixed".
